|
|
@ -0,0 +1,237 @@ |
|
|
|
@model CustomerOnlineV2.Common.Models.AccountModel.ForceChangePasswordModel |
|
|
|
@{ |
|
|
|
Layout = null; |
|
|
|
} |
|
|
|
|
|
|
|
<!DOCTYPE html> |
|
|
|
<html lang="en"> |
|
|
|
<head> |
|
|
|
<meta charset="UTF-8" /> |
|
|
|
<meta http-equiv="X-UA-Compatible" content="IE=edge" /> |
|
|
|
<meta name="viewport" content="width=device-width, initial-scale=1, minimum-scale=1.0, shrink-to-fit=no" /> |
|
|
|
<link href="images/favicon.png" rel="icon" /> |
|
|
|
<title>Money Transfer and Online Payments</title> |
|
|
|
<meta name="description" content="Money" /> |
|
|
|
<base href="~/" /> |
|
|
|
<link href="~/vendor/bootstrap/css/bootstrap.min.css" rel="stylesheet" /> |
|
|
|
<link href="~/vendor/font-awesome/css/all.min.css" rel="stylesheet" /> |
|
|
|
<link href="~/vendor/bootstrap-select/css/bootstrap-select.min.css" rel="stylesheet" /> |
|
|
|
<link href="~/vendor/currency-flags/css/currency-flags.min.css" rel="stylesheet" /> |
|
|
|
<link href="~/vendor/owl.carousel/owl.carousel.min.css" rel="stylesheet" /> |
|
|
|
<link href="~/css/styles-login.css" rel="stylesheet" /> |
|
|
|
<link href="~/vendor/toast-alert/izitoast.min.css" rel="stylesheet" /> |
|
|
|
<link rel="icon" type="image/png" href="favicon.png" /> |
|
|
|
</head> |
|
|
|
<body> |
|
|
|
<!-- Preloader --> |
|
|
|
<div id="preloader"> |
|
|
|
<div data-loader="dual-ring"></div> |
|
|
|
</div> |
|
|
|
<!-- Preloader End --> |
|
|
|
<!-- Document Wrapper --> |
|
|
|
<div id="main-wrapper"> |
|
|
|
<!-- Header --> |
|
|
|
<header id="header"> |
|
|
|
<div class="container"> |
|
|
|
<div class="header-row"> |
|
|
|
<div class="header-column justify-content-between"> |
|
|
|
<!-- Logo |
|
|
|
============================= --> |
|
|
|
<div class="logo me-3"> |
|
|
|
<a class="d-flex" href="index.html" title="Money - HTML Template"> |
|
|
|
<img src="images/imelondon.svg" height="35" alt="IME London - Logo" /> |
|
|
|
</a> |
|
|
|
</div> |
|
|
|
<!-- Logo end --> |
|
|
|
<!-- Collapse Button |
|
|
|
============================== --> |
|
|
|
<button class="navbar-toggler" type="button" data-bs-toggle="collapse" data-bs-target="#header-nav"><span></span> <span></span> <span></span></button> |
|
|
|
<!-- Collapse Button end --> |
|
|
|
<!-- Primary Navigation |
|
|
|
============================== --> |
|
|
|
<nav class="primary-menu navbar navbar-expand-lg"> |
|
|
|
<div id="header-nav" class="collapse navbar-collapse"> |
|
|
|
<ul class="navbar-nav me-auto"> |
|
|
|
<li><a href="dashboard-new.html">Dashboard</a></li> |
|
|
|
</ul> |
|
|
|
</div> |
|
|
|
</nav> |
|
|
|
<!-- Primary Navigation end --> |
|
|
|
</div> |
|
|
|
<div class="header-column justify-content-end"> |
|
|
|
<!-- Login & Signup Link |
|
|
|
============================== --> |
|
|
|
<!-- Login & Signup Link end -->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</header> |
|
|
|
<!-- Header End --> |
|
|
|
<!-- Page Header |
|
|
|
============================================= --> |
|
|
|
<!-- Page Header end --> |
|
|
|
<!-- Content --> |
|
|
|
<div id="content"> |
|
|
|
<!-- Who we are --> |
|
|
|
<section class="section section-form-bg"> |
|
|
|
<div class="container"> |
|
|
|
<div class="row align-items-center"> |
|
|
|
<div class="col-md-7 pe-0"> |
|
|
|
<div class="contact-from-wrap"> |
|
|
|
<div class="sec-heading mb-5"> |
|
|
|
<h2 class="sec-title">Change Password</h2> |
|
|
|
<div class="text-3">You need to change your password to keep your account secure.</div> |
|
|
|
<p class="sec-subtitle"></p> |
|
|
|
</div> |
|
|
|
<form asp-controller="Account" id="force-change-pwd" asp-action="ForceChangePassword" method="post" novalidate> |
|
|
|
<div class="form-floating mb-3"> |
|
|
|
<input type="password" class="form-control" asp-for="NewPassword" placeholder="IMe12312@3asdfk43933" required> |
|
|
|
<label for="floatingInput">Current Password</label> |
|
|
|
</div> |
|
|
|
<div class="form-floating mb-3"> |
|
|
|
<input type="password" class="form-control" asp-for="ConfirmNewPassword" placeholder="IMe12312@3asdfk43933" required> |
|
|
|
<label for="floatingInput">Enter New Password</label> |
|
|
|
</div> |
|
|
|
<div class="col-lg-3 mt-4"> |
|
|
|
<div class="d-grid mb-5"> |
|
|
|
<button type="submit" id="BtnLogin" class="btn btn-primary btn-sumbit-blue" style="width: 250px;"> |
|
|
|
<span class="loginText">Change Password</span> <div class="spinner-border text-success loading" role="status" style="display:none;"></div> <i class="fa fa-window-maximize px-2 loginText" aria-hidden="true"></i> |
|
|
|
</button>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</form>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
<div class="col-md-5 ps-0"> |
|
|
|
<div class="contact-info-wrap"> |
|
|
|
<address> |
|
|
|
<i class="fas fa-envelope"></i> |
|
|
|
<span>Email Address</span> |
|
|
|
<a href="mailto:info@imelondon.co.uk">info@imelondon.co.uk</a> |
|
|
|
</address> |
|
|
|
<address> |
|
|
|
<i class="fas fa-phone-alt"></i> |
|
|
|
<span>Contact Numbers</span> |
|
|
|
<a href="tel:+44 02088660307">+44 02088660307</a> |
|
|
|
<a href="tel:+44 07984713677">+44 07984713677</a> |
|
|
|
</address> |
|
|
|
<address> |
|
|
|
<i class="fas fa-map-marker-alt"></i> |
|
|
|
<span>Our Head Office</span> |
|
|
|
Pentax House, South Hill Avenue, South Harrow, London, HA2 0DU |
|
|
|
</address>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</section> |
|
|
|
</div> |
|
|
|
<!-- Footer --> |
|
|
|
<footer id="footer" class="footer-web"> |
|
|
|
<div class="container"> |
|
|
|
<div class="text-center"> |
|
|
|
<div class="row"> |
|
|
|
<div class="mx-auto"> |
|
|
|
<div class="text-center text-white"> |
|
|
|
<p class="text-center mb-3 text-1"> |
|
|
|
IME London is a product of Subhida UK Limited, Pentax House,South Hill Avenue, South Harrow, London, H2A 0D |
|
|
|
|
|
|
|
Company Registration No. 06432399 Subhida UK Ltd is authorized and regulated by the Financial Conduct |
|
|
|
Authority (FCA) <br> under the Payment Service Regulations 2017. FCA Registration No. 576127 HMRC Registration No. XYML000000119350 |
|
|
|
<p class="text-center my-3 text-1"></p>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
<div class="row"> |
|
|
|
<div class="col-lg-6 mx-auto"> |
|
|
|
<div class="text-center text-white"> |
|
|
|
<p>© IME London, 2023</p> |
|
|
|
</div> |
|
|
|
|
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</footer> |
|
|
|
<!-- Footer end --> |
|
|
|
</div> |
|
|
|
<!-- Document Wrapper end --> |
|
|
|
<!-- Back to Top |
|
|
|
============================================= --> |
|
|
|
<a id="back-to-top" data-bs-toggle="tooltip" title="Back to Top" href="javascript:void(0)"><i class="fa fa-chevron-up"></i></a> |
|
|
|
<!-- Video Modal |
|
|
|
============================================= --> |
|
|
|
<div class="modal fade" id="videoModal" tabindex="-1" role="dialog"> |
|
|
|
<div class="modal-dialog modal-lg modal-dialog-centered" role="document"> |
|
|
|
<div class="modal-content bg-transparent border-0"> |
|
|
|
<button type="button" class="btn-close btn-close-white ms-auto me-n3" data-bs-dismiss="modal" aria-label="Close"></button> |
|
|
|
<div class="modal-body p-0"> |
|
|
|
<div class="ratio ratio-16x9"> |
|
|
|
<iframe id="video" src="" allow="autoplay;" allowfullscreen></iframe>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
|
|
|
|
<script src="~/vendor/jquery/jquery.min.js"></script> |
|
|
|
<script src="https://cdn.jsdelivr.net/npm/jquery-validation@1.19.5/dist/jquery.validate.js"></script> |
|
|
|
<script src="~/vendor/bootstrap/js/bootstrap.bundle.min.js"></script> |
|
|
|
<script src="~/vendor/bootstrap-select/js/bootstrap-select.min.js"></script> |
|
|
|
<script src="~/vendor/owl.carousel/owl.carousel.min.js"></script> |
|
|
|
<script src="~/js/script.js"></script> |
|
|
|
<script src="~/vendor/toast-alert/izitoast.min.js"></script> |
|
|
|
<script src="~/js/custom.js"></script> |
|
|
|
<script type="text/javascript"> |
|
|
|
(function () { |
|
|
|
'use strict' |
|
|
|
// Fetch all the forms we want to apply custom Bootstrap validation styles to |
|
|
|
var forms = document.querySelectorAll('#force-change-pwd') |
|
|
|
|
|
|
|
// Loop over them and prevent submission |
|
|
|
Array.prototype.slice.call(forms) |
|
|
|
.forEach(function (form) { |
|
|
|
form.addEventListener('submit', function (event) { |
|
|
|
if (!form.checkValidity()) { |
|
|
|
event.preventDefault(); |
|
|
|
event.stopPropagation(); |
|
|
|
} |
|
|
|
else { |
|
|
|
debugger |
|
|
|
if ($('#NewPassword').val() != $('#ConfirmNewPassword').val()) { |
|
|
|
ShowAlertMessage(1, 'Password are confirm password are not same!'); |
|
|
|
$('#NewPassword').focus(); |
|
|
|
event.preventDefault(); |
|
|
|
event.stopPropagation(); |
|
|
|
return false; |
|
|
|
} |
|
|
|
event.preventDefault(); |
|
|
|
$('.loginText').hide(); |
|
|
|
$('#BtnLogin').css('cursor', 'not-allowed'); |
|
|
|
$('.loading').show(); |
|
|
|
$('#BtnLogin').prop('disabled', true); |
|
|
|
|
|
|
|
$("#force-change-pwd").submit(); |
|
|
|
} |
|
|
|
form.classList.add('was-validated') |
|
|
|
}, false) |
|
|
|
}) |
|
|
|
})(); |
|
|
|
|
|
|
|
if ('@ViewBag.ResponseCode' != '') { |
|
|
|
if ('@ViewBag.ResponseCode' != '0') { |
|
|
|
iziToast.error({ |
|
|
|
title: 'Error', |
|
|
|
message: '@ViewBag.ResponseMessage' |
|
|
|
}); |
|
|
|
} |
|
|
|
else { |
|
|
|
iziToast.success({ |
|
|
|
title: 'OK', |
|
|
|
message: '@ViewBag.ResponseMessage' |
|
|
|
}); |
|
|
|
} |
|
|
|
} |
|
|
|
</script> |
|
|
|
</body> |
|
|
|
</html> |